Franklin Resources Inc. Has $290.52 Million Holdings in Vulcan Materials Company $VMC

Franklin Resources Inc. lifted its holdings in Vulcan Materials Company (NYSE:VMCFree Report) by 31.2% during the third quarter, HoldingsChannel.com reports. The firm owned 944,410 shares of the construction company’s stock after purchasing an additional 224,486 shares during the period. Franklin Resources Inc.’s holdings in Vulcan Materials were worth $290,519,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Vulcan Materials (NYSE:VMCG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, February 17th. The construction company reported $1.70 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$2.11 by ($0.41). Vulcan Materials had a net margin of 13.56% and a return on equity of 12.56%. The business had revenue of $1.91 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.95 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company earned $2.17 EPS. Vulcan Materials’s quarterly revenue was up 3.2% on a year-over-year basis. Analysts expect that Vulcan Materials Company will post 8.69 earnings per share for the current year.

Vulcan Materials Increases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, March 23rd. Investors of record on Monday, March 9th will be paid a $0.52 dividend. This is a boost from Vulcan Materials’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.49. The ex-dividend date is Monday, March 9th. This represents a $2.08 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.8%. Vulcan Materials’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 25.62%.

Vulcan Materials Profile

(Free Report)

Vulcan Materials Company (NYSE: VMC) is a U.S.-based producer of construction materials that supplies the building and infrastructure markets. The company’s primary products include construction aggregates such as crushed stone, sand and gravel, as well as asphalt mixes and ready-mixed concrete. These materials are used in a wide range of projects including highways, commercial and residential construction, and public infrastructure.

Vulcan operates an integrated network of quarries, asphalt plants and concrete facilities to produce and deliver materials to contractors, municipalities and private developers.
